

History of the League
It was a tale of three clubs, way back in 1976 there was only 3 senior clubs in the North West Wales area playing Netball. Craig-Y-Don, Llandudno Ladies
and Old Colwyn.
A Youth Club Co-ordinator passed around
a questionnaire to help find out what the
young women in the area wanted in
the way of available sports. Netball
had an overwhelming response!
That year a league was formed with three senior
clubs and 3 youth clubs, within two seasons it had
grown to a really impressive 23 teams and in 1978 the came birth of the official North West Netball League.
